NC reviews local election results and concludes party did not perform as expected

Kathmandu: The Nepali Congress has stressed the need for formulating the party’s concrete agenda and taking it to the people to institutionalize democracy.

A subcommittee formed by the party to monitor, supervise and evaluate the May 13 Local Level Election made such a suggestion while furnishing its report to party President and Prime Minister Sher Bahadur Deuba.

 The subcommittee led by a coordinator and central member of the party Pradip Poudel submitted the report to Party President Deuba and committee coordinator and Vice-President Purna Bahadur Khadka.

 Subcommittee coordinator Poudel said although Nepali Congress won relatively more seats, it failed to meet the expected results due to some internal issues of the party.
